Jesus Christ himself talked about being born again in the book of John. He said, "Verily, Verily, I say unto thee, Except a man be born again, he cannot see the kingdom of God". A man then named Nicodemus, who also wondered what being born again was, questioned Jesus ' statement. Nicodemus asked Jesus, "How can a man be born when he is old? can he enter the second time into his mother 's womb, and be born?" And Jesus answered, " Except a man be born of the water (baptism) and of the spirit (the Holy-Ghost), he cannot enter into the kingdom of God (Heaven)...Marvel not that I said unto thee, Ye must be born again".
